Killer Beats
This is not your standard concert.
The Catacombs in Brooklyn's Green-Wood Cemetery, usually closed to visitors, are the site of this summer's most unique music series, Concerts in the Catacombs.
Thursday's edition -- themed "memento mori," Latin for "remember that you will die" -- will see dolled-up guests descend into the classic crypts where the Ladies of the Veil Orchestra and Raya Brass Band will play some otherworldly sets.
Tickets are available for $65. Remember, people are just dying to get in.
